SMM Scheduler
v17 · Cloudflare Workers + D1
Total Jobs
-
Sent
-
Failed
-
Scheduled
-
Total Spend
-
Chains
-

手動操作

接続設定

※ Pagesから呼ぶなら Worker側 env に PAGES_ORIGIN をPagesのURLに設定してCORS許可。
※ Discord通知は Worker側 env に DISCORD_WEBHOOK_URL を設定。

ステータス

Worker
-
YouTube API 使用量
-
Panel残高
-
サービス一覧(services)

      

パネル ヘルスチェック

未確認(Health Checkを押してください)

Jobs(予約一覧)

RunAt(JST) Panel Status Svc Qty Link Order PanelSt Rem Charge YT Error Note actions

Chains(チェーン一覧)

created_at chain_id steps state actions

通常予約(作成)

Drip(任意): runs/interval を入れると drip-feed として扱う
Charge:
Panel:
-
返答:
-
Charge/作成/監視の返答(raw)
-
※「即時」は run_at を "今" にして発注(force想定)。
※「開始トリガー(next/next2)」を選ぶと run_at 不要。

チェーン予約を作成

step2以降は blocked → step1のpanel完了で解放。最大10step。
Step Panel Service Qty runs interval planned_run_at(任意) note

サブスク(Drip-feed)

Workerが「runs/interval を指定した通常予約 = drip-feed」として動く前提のUI。

サブスク一覧(drip-feed jobs)

run_at status panel service qty runs interval link actions

Logs

時刻 Type Message Raw
※ Logs API が Worker 側に無い場合は「未対応」と表示(落ちない)。

Bind(needs_bind の解消)

id run_at panel service qty link actions
※ Bind API が Worker 側に無い場合は、手動で job 編集→link修正→update でもOK。

接続設定

※ Pagesから呼ぶなら Worker側 env に PAGES_ORIGIN をPagesのURLに設定してCORS許可。
※ Discord通知は Worker側 env に DISCORD_WEBHOOK_URL を設定。

Discord通知設定

※ Webhook URLは localStorage に保存(このブラウザのみ)。
※ Cron自動通知(5分ごと)は Worker env に DISCORD_WEBHOOK_URL 設定が必要。
※ テスト通知で動作確認できます。

YouTubeクォータ管理

YouTube API 使用量
-
※ YouTubeの動画情報を取得する時に使用。デイリークォータは100万リクエスト。

QA / 使い方ガイド

▼ Q. Run Due って何?いつ使う?

A. 予約時刻を過ぎた scheduled ジョブを手動で発注します。

  • 通常は Cron が5分ごとに自動実行するので押す必要はありません
  • Cron が遅延しているときや、今すぐ強制的に実行したい時に使います
▼ Q. YT Trigger って何?

A. YouTubeチャンネルがライブ配信を開始したら自動発注するトリガーです。

  • Cron が定期的にチェックして、ライブ検出時に自動実行されます
  • 手動確認したい場合に「YT Trigger」ボタンを押します
▼ Q. Monitor って何?

A. 発注済みの注文のステータス(処理中・完了・残数)をパネルから取得します。

  • 通常は Cron が自動実行します
  • 最新の残数を今すぐ確認したい時に使います
▼ Q. Retry Failed って何?

A. エラーになったジョブを再スケジュール(scheduled状態に戻す)します。

  • 次の Cron タイミングで再発注されます
▼ Q. needs_bind って何?

A. 発注時にライブ配信URLを解決できなかったジョブです。

  • Logs & Bind タブで「Bind試行」から手動解決できます
▼ Q. Discord通知が来ない

A. Cloudflare Worker の環境変数設定を確認してください。

  • DISCORD_WEBHOOK_URL が Worker env に設定されているか確認
  • 設定タブの「テスト通知を送る」で動作確認できます
▼ Q. Cron通知って何が来る?

A. 5分ごとの Cron 実行サマリーが Discord に来ます。

  • 実行件数、成功/失敗の数が記録されます
  • ジョブ失敗時はエラー詳細も通知されます